Which of the following describes the satellite configuration used by Sirius Radio?

Sirius Radio utilizes a satellite configuration that comprises three satellites in unique elliptical orbits alongside one geostationary satellite. This setup allows for a comprehensive coverage area, enabling Sirius to deliver a robust signal to its users across various geographic locations.

The unique elliptical orbits of the three satellites provide flexibility and ensure that coverage is maintained even in areas where a geostationary satellite might encounter limitations due to the curvature of the Earth or obstructions like buildings and mountains. The geostationary satellite, positioned at a fixed point relative to the Earth's surface, complements this arrangement by providing a consistent service to certain regions.

By leveraging both geostationary and elliptical orbit satellites, Sirius Radio can offer a reliable and wide-ranging audio service, ensuring that listeners experience minimal disruptions regardless of their location. This hybrid approach exemplifies a strategic satellite configuration designed to maximize broadcast effectiveness and service availability.
